Transaction 16f740f026179797728654e52821d090b3a24cc967a5dc1bc61baf19b69677ee
1 Input
1 Output
-
16f740f026179797728654e52821d090b3a24cc967a5dc1bc61baf19b69677ee:0
- value
- 377703
- script pubkey
- OP_0 OP_PUSHBYTES_20 3e03fd4757fd0d4ddb6ec0c9b8ebf1520cda0a66
- address
- bc1q8cpl636hl5x5mkmwcrym36l32gxd5znxv883qs